1989 Ford Escort seat belts problems
19 owner complaints filed with NHTSA name the seat belts on the 1989 Ford Escort — 13% of all complaints for this model year.
What owners report
“Tl* the contact owns a 1989 ford escort. The vehicle was involved in a crash where she was rear-ended. The contact suffered injuries to her head area. She mentioned she was wearing her seat belts at the time of the crash and believed the failure of the seatbelts contributed to her injuries. The…”
filed Mar 9, 2010
“Motorized seat belts remained/locked up in forward position; hinge at top end gears have stripped; motor turns with no effect; according to dealer, entire system needs replacing. *ak”
filed Jan 13, 1999
Verbatim excerpts from complaints filed with NHTSA. Reports are not independently verified.
Seat Belts problems in other Escort years
| Year | Reports | Share |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 Escort | 2 | 3% |
| 2000 Escort | 11 | 11% |
| 1999 Escort | 16 | 5% |
| 1998 Escort | 17 | 5% |
| 1997 Escort | 12 | 2% |
| 1996 Escort | 77 | 38% |
| 1995 Escort | 152 | 26% |
| 1994 Escort | 79 | 28% |
| 1993 Escort | 109 | 29% |
| 1992 Escort | 28 | 17% |
| 1991 Escort | 71 | 22% |
| 1990 Escort | 10 | 10% |
